Compressor Pump
The compressor pump is the heart of any Craftsman air compressor. It is responsible for drawing in air and compressing it to generate the required pressure. Most Craftsman compressors use either a single-stage or two-stage pump, depending on the model and capacity. Regular maintenance, such as checking the oil levels in oil-lubricated pumps, is essential to prevent wear and tear. Over time, components like pistons, rings, and cylinder heads may need replacement to maintain efficiency.
Common Issues with Compressor Pumps
- Reduced air pressure due to worn piston rings.
- Overheating caused by insufficient lubrication.
- Unusual noises indicating mechanical wear or misalignment.
Air Tank
The air tank stores compressed air generated by the pump, providing a steady supply of pressure for tools and equipment. Craftsman air compressors come with various tank sizes, typically ranging from 6 to 30 gallons. Proper care of the tank, including regular draining to remove moisture, prevents corrosion and extends its lifespan. Tank safety valves are also important, as they protect against over-pressurization.
Maintaining the Air Tank
- Regularly drain accumulated water to prevent rust and corrosion.
- Inspect for dents, leaks, or damage that may compromise safety.
- Ensure the pressure relief valve is functioning correctly.
Pressure Switch
The pressure switch controls when the air compressor turns on and off based on tank pressure. It maintains the desired pressure range to ensure tools receive a consistent air supply. If the pressure switch malfunctions, the compressor may fail to start or stop at the appropriate pressure levels, leading to inefficient operation or potential safety hazards. Replacing or cleaning the pressure switch can resolve these issues.
Signs of a Faulty Pressure Switch
- Compressor not starting despite low tank pressure.
- Continuous running without reaching cutoff pressure.
- Erratic cycling that affects tool performance.
Regulator and Gauges
Regulators and pressure gauges are crucial parts for Craftsman air compressors, allowing users to control and monitor the air pressure delivered to tools. The regulator adjusts the output pressure, while the gauges display tank pressure and regulated pressure levels. Accurate gauges and a properly functioning regulator ensure that tools operate safely and efficiently.
Common Problems with Regulators and Gauges
- Inaccurate pressure readings due to damaged or clogged gauges.
- Difficulty adjusting pressure because of a faulty regulator.
- Leaks at gauge connections reducing overall compressor efficiency.
Air Hoses and Connectors
Air hoses and connectors transport compressed air from the tank to tools. Craftsman air compressors use a variety of hose types and fittings, including quick-connect couplers. Maintaining hoses and connectors is essential to prevent leaks and ensure consistent air flow. Damaged hoses should be replaced promptly to avoid pressure loss and potential safety issues.
Maintenance Tips for Hoses and Connectors
- Inspect hoses regularly for cracks, wear, or leaks.
- Replace damaged connectors or couplers immediately.
- Use compatible fittings to prevent air leaks and pressure drop.
Motor and Electrical Components
The motor powers the compressor pump, converting electrical energy into mechanical motion. Craftsman air compressors may use induction motors or direct-drive motors, depending on the model. Regular inspection of the motor, electrical wiring, and switches is important to prevent failures. Overheating, electrical shorts, or worn brushes can affect performance and require timely repair or replacement.
Signs of Motor Problems
- Compressor fails to start or experiences frequent shutdowns.
- Strange noises, burning smells, or excessive heat from the motor.
- Fluctuating power that affects pump operation.
Valves and Seals
Valves and seals play a vital role in maintaining the efficiency and safety of Craftsman air compressors. Intake and discharge valves regulate airflow into and out of the pump, while seals prevent air leaks that can reduce pressure. Worn valves and seals are common causes of air loss and reduced compressor performance. Regular inspection and replacement ensure optimal operation and extend the lifespan of the compressor.
Maintenance for Valves and Seals
- Check for air leaks and replace worn seals immediately.
- Clean intake and discharge valves to prevent debris buildup.
- Lubricate moving parts according to manufacturer instructions.
Filters
Air filters prevent dust, debris, and contaminants from entering the compressor pump, protecting internal components and ensuring clean airflow. Craftsman air compressors have replaceable filters that should be inspected and cleaned regularly. Dirty or clogged filters reduce airflow, increase wear on pump components, and can lead to overheating.
Filter Maintenance Tips
- Inspect filters monthly, especially in dusty or workshop environments.
- Replace damaged or excessively dirty filters promptly.
- Follow the manufacturer’s guidelines for filter replacement intervals.
Tips for Maintaining Craftsman Air Compressor Parts
Proper maintenance is essential to extend the life of your Craftsman air compressor and its parts. Routine care reduces downtime, prevents costly repairs, and ensures efficient performance. Here are some general tips
- Regularly check and change pump oil for oil-lubricated models.
- Drain the air tank daily to prevent water accumulation and corrosion.
- Inspect hoses, connectors, and valves for wear and leaks.
- Keep electrical components clean and free from moisture.
- Replace filters and worn parts as needed to maintain airflow and pressure.
